What this video covers
This video offers a behind-the-scenes walkthrough of the Composite Effects (CFX) facility, guided by Sam. Viewers get an inside look at the studio and operations behind one of the leading manufacturers of realistic silicone and latex wearable masks. It serves as both a brand showcase and an introduction to the CFX product line for fans and prospective customers.
